本书说明
本书内容结构
● 第1章作为Flex的入门概述,从整体上介绍了Flex技术与Flex开发的基础知识,包括Flex技术简介、Flex编程基础,以及简单的入门级开发实践;
● 第2章作为WebGIS二次开发的理论基础,简单介绍了MapGIS IGS开发平台的体系架构与功能体系,重点描述基于该开发平台的Flex二次开发框架;
● 第3章开始进入基础功能的二次开发实践,首先介绍了开发环境的配置,在了解WebGIS二次开发模式的基础上,依次介绍了地图加载、显示控制、查询定位、地图标注与图形绘制等功能的实现;
● 第4章为基于Flex的WebGIS进阶开发,介绍了地图编辑、统计分析与专业的GIS空间分析等功能的实现方法;
● 第5章在基础与进阶开发上进行了提升,重点介绍了Flex自定义控件的扩展,以及Flex与浏览器、Web服务器的交互方式;
● 第6章结合具体开发项目,采用Flex与.NET、Java结合模式,详细介绍了WebGIS应用系统的整个实现过程,主要包括需求分析、系统设计与具体实现。
目的要求、主要内容、重点难点
在每章的开始处,有三个部分:
● 目的要求:说明了学习本章时应该掌握的内容;
● 主要内容:列出了本章的知识点,使读者对本章的内容有整体性的把握;
● 重点难点:指出了学习本章的重点内容与难点所在,读者可以有目的和带着问题去学习,从而提高效率。
小结、问题与解答、练习题
在每章的最后,也有三个部分:
● 小结:简要总结了本章的内容,并给出了下一章的简介。
● 问题与解答:列举并回答了与本章主题相关的常见问题;
● 练习题:给出了一些练习题,可以让读者回顾本章主要内容,通过动手实践,获得与本章所讨论的技术相关的更多经验。
代码使用说明
本书配有网络光盘,包括所有的示例代码,以及Flex开发环境工具,读者可登录华信教育资源网(www.hxedu.com.cn)免费注册后下载。
资源下载说明
读者可通过MapGIS网站下载MapGIS IGS开发平台的介绍、安装包、帮助手册、典型案例等资料,相关网址为www.mapgis.com.cn。